如何使用 Material Design 构建吸引人的 iOS 应用程序

阅读时长 8 分钟读完

Material Design 是由 Google 推出的一种设计语言,它提供了一套设计原则和规范,用于创建现代化、可访问和一致的用户体验。在本文中,我们将介绍如何使用 Material Design 构建吸引人的 iOS 应用程序。

1. 了解 Material Design 的原则和规范

在开始使用 Material Design 之前,我们需要先了解它的核心原则和规范。Material Design 提供了一组基本元素和交互模式,这些元素和模式是基于用户行为模式、空间、光影和动画等方面的考虑而定义的。我们可以通过阅读 Material Design 的官方文档来学习这些原则和规范。

2. 使用 Material Design 的基本组件

Material Design 提供了一套基本组件,用于创建各种用户界面元素。这些组件包括按钮、文本框、标签、图标等等。我们可以使用这些组件来创建我们的应用程序界面,并确保它们遵守 Material Design 的规范和原则。

下面是一个使用 Material Design 基本组件的示例代码:

-- -------------------- ---- -------
--------- -----
------
------
------ ----------------
---------------- ------ ------------
------ ---------------- ----------------------------------------------------------------------------------------
-------- -----------------------------------------------------------
-------- ----------------------------------------------------------------------------------------------
-------
------
----- ------------------
-------------- ------ ---------
------ ------------
------- ------------------ --- ----
---------- ---------- ------------ -----------------
---------- -------------------------
---------
------- ------------------ --- ----
---------- ------------- --------------- -----------------
---------- -------------------------------
---------
--------
--------- ---------- ------------ ------------ ------------- --------------------
----- --------------------- ---------------
-----------
-------
-------
-------

3. 使用 Material Design 的颜色和字体

Material Design 还提供了一组标准的颜色和字体,我们可以使用这些颜色和字体来创建我们的应用程序界面。这些颜色和字体是根据 Material Design 的样式指南定义的。我们可以通过 CSS 或者在代码中使用预定义的类来应用这些颜色和字体。

-- -------------------- ---- -------
--------- -----
------
------
------ ----------------
---------------- ------ ------------
------ ---------------- ----------------------------------------------------------------------------------------
-------- -----------------------------------------------------------
-------- ----------------------------------------------------------------------------------------------
--------
------ -
-------------------- --------
--------------- --------- -----------
---
---- -
--------- --------
------------- -----
--------------- ----
---
---------
-------
------
----- ------------------
-------------- ------ ---------
------ ------------
------- ------------------ --- ----
---------- ---------- ------------ -----------------
---------- -------------------------
---------
------- ------------------ --- ----
---------- ------------- --------------- -----------------
---------- -------------------------------
---------
--------
--------- ---------- ------------ ------------ ------------- --------------------
----- --------------------- ---------------
-----------
-------
-------
-------

4. 使用 Material Design 的动画和效果

Material Design 还提供了一组动画和效果,用于增强用户体验。这些动画和效果包括涟漪效果、过渡效果、缩放效果等等。我们可以在应用程序中使用这些动画和效果,以创造更美观和更流畅的用户体验。

-- -------------------- ---- -------
--------- -----
------
------
------ ----------------
---------------- ------ ------------
------ ---------------- ----------------------------------------------------------------------------------------
-------- -----------------------------------------------------------
-------- ----------------------------------------------------------------------------------------------
--------
------ -
-------------------- --------
--------------- --------- -----------
---
---- -
--------- --------
------------- -----
--------------- ----
---
---------
---------
-------------------------------
------------------------------
------------------------------- ------------
------
-----
----------
-------
------
----- ------------------
-------------- ------ ---------
------ ------------
------- ------------------ --- ----
---------- ---------- ------------ -----------------
---------- -------------------------
---------
------- ------------------ --- ----
---------- ------------- --------------- -----------------
---------- -------------------------------
---------
--------
--------- ---------- ------------ ------------ ------------- --------------------
----- --------------------- ---------------
-----------
-------
-------
-------

5. 总结

在本文中,我们了解了如何使用 Material Design 构建吸引人的 iOS 应用程序。我们介绍了 Material Design 的原则和规范,使用 Material Design 的基本组件、颜色和字体以及动画和效果来创建应用程序界面。这些技术将帮助我们创建现代化、可访问和一致的用户体验。

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/64a76a6748841e98943e8080

纠错
反馈